The Daily Mail reports that "Trump’s new restrictive green card policy starts TODAY as immigrants brace for applications to be denied." Basically, the new policy reverses a relaxation of rules under Biden that allowed for green cards to be issued to aliens who needed public assistance.
According to the new rule from USCIS, applicants will be screened to see if they are deemed a 'public charge,' in essence, whether the migrants have sufficient means to support themselves, or whether they will need taxpayer-funded assistance.
In 2022, under former President Joe Biden, USCIS, a sub-agency of the Department of Homeland Security, lowered the scrutiny on migrants' financial state and potential draw on social benefits during the application process, making it easier for cash-strapped individuals to gain permanent residence.
"Immigration officials can consider whether the migrants will need SNAP food benefits, Medicaid, housing assistance or many other public subsidies," as well as "look at the family members of applicants to see what benefits they are receiving before coming to a conclusion on whether to approve the green card applications."
